PHOTOS: First Big Swell of the Winter at Pe’ahi
As expected, the largest swell of the early winter season brought a XXL swell to Pe’ahi today. The front kept conditions pretty sloppy to start but some of the pros were still able to get a good session in at the world-renowned deepwater break.
Mahalo to photographer, Aaron Lynton, for sharing these images with us.
He says, “A super slow and weird day at Pe’ahi today. The waves were all over the place and it was really shifty. After a rainy morning, Ian, Kingsley and a few other Boogies got some waves until Kai and Francisco were able to snag some tow-in waves.”
